No option to add card to the wallet app.

Replies are disabled for this topic. Start a new one or visit our Help Center.

Hi all, while I understand my bank may not be accepted by Fitbit pay, I am currently unable to even attempt to add a card.

I click onto the wallet app, under my apps, and it just tells me about the app.

 

Is this function not working, or am I looking in completely the wrong place?

 

I have tried on my Sony mobile and my MacBook, and neither appear to allow me any further.

 

Please help xx

You add a card from the app on your phone. Go to your account, select ionic and scroll down to pin. You have to set that up before you can go any further. Then you need to set security (pin or fingerprint etc) on your phone lock. Then you can enter your card info. It then checks and tells you if the card is accepted or not.

Problem solved. I had to remove the Fitbit, remove the App from my phone, reinstall the App and pair the Fitbit again.

What's strange is I didn't get notified there was an App update. I normally get automatic notifications for any app updates but there was none for Fitbit for the past few days. 

 

There is definitely an issue about the app update notifications. I contacted Fitbit support about it and I hope they fix that.

I can see the Wallet tile now.
